I have a Dell J740 inkjet printer and I just bought a new HP computer with Windows Vista on it. For some reason, my printer will not work the same way it did before I switched computers. When I print papers the writing just is not aligned right. How do I fix this?
Download Vista drivers. If they exist, this should fix it. I looked at Dell, there are no Vista drivers for this printer. This is one of the hazards of upgrading to Vista.
